I haven't yet washed my hair... by Daniel Petersonin this time zone,
the last time was after
the first time we made love,
since last time I washed it
recalls the time that
you rose in time and fell
forever, that time I felt
it for the one time, it means
there isnt any time to
breathe out the time or
remember your time used up
or mine, in due time, dear,
it will be spent time well
forgotten, too, time in
the sense of a time line
that recounts time when
there was no time to
remember a time when
you, and a time when
I, were in time, when once,
we were time.
